The Udhampur District is a district in the Indian Union Territory of Jammu and Kashmir .

The seat of the district administration is the city of the same name Udhampur . The Udhampur district extends over the southern edge of the Pir Panjal north of the city of Jammu and includes part of the upstream Siwalik chains . The Chanab River cuts through the mountains in the northwestern part of the district. The Tawi flows through the southeastern part of the district .

The district has an area of ​​2380 km² and 554,985 inhabitants (2011 census). In 2001 the population was 459,486. The population density is 233 inhabitants per square kilometer.

The district is divided into 4 tehsils : Chenani, Majalta, Ramnagar and Udhampur.
